"

报表开发从过去到现在的发展变化

文 | 商业智能研究 2022-07-28
阅读次数:834

阅读提示:

文章中与FineReport软件使用的相关内容,基于软件的V7.0旧版本编写,不代表软件最新的使用方式。
FineReport最新版免费试用:https://www.finereport.com/product/active
FineReport最新版使用教程:https://help.fanruan.com/finereport/

报表开发

由于国内与国外存在很大的差异,因此在报表开发工具方面,国内也比国外要更为复杂的多。不仅如此,国内的报表开发工具大多是对企业常用的报表做一个简单的总结,帮助企业了解数据的信息,同时实现其方法。但是专业人士指出,这样虽然能够帮助企业用户更好的开发报表,但是也会遇到一些情况,因此报表开发从出现到现在一直在不断的变化。

简单列表的变化

在报表开发过程中,简单列表是最开始使用的,这种最简单也最容易用到。但是当企业列表中存在多列表之时,企业就会有新的要求,比如要求动态的显示某些列,而这个显示是由某个数据决定的。

简单列表如何变成两列或者是多列

我们都知道,企业越大,数据会越来越多,而简单的一列数据肯定是不能满足企业需要的。而这时候就需要将简单的列表变成两列或者是多列,而要实现这样的功能可以通过设置函数来进行。不过要注意的是,在设置过程中一定要注意选框,不要遗漏,否则很容易出现数据不完整的情况。

不确定分组的设置

大部分情况下,报表开发出来的都是规律性的,既事先确定好某个字段,然后进行实现,非常简单。而不确定性的字段则是由客户来选择,在设计之时并不知道,只有运行的时候才知道。这时候就需要在报表开发之时先设置一个宏变量,然后由这个宏变量传入分组的字段,之后由其分组,通过参数传入分组字段就可以成功运行了。

交叉表的变化

通常情况下,常规的交叉表能够显示多少行多少行都是由查询记录决定的,有时候需要规定显示的话,则要进行设置,而这样无论结果如何,都会出现表格行列数不变的情况。这对于企业来讲是一个小麻烦。另外,在数据中,有些数据值为零,但是不显示也会对报表产生影响。因此需要进行设置。而在报表开发过程中,将其显示出来是最好的。

国内报表开发实际上都是从国内企业发展情况入手的,这样的报表在开发上往往存在很多问题。但是不得不说的是,相对于国外功能多、价格昂贵的报表,国内这种简单的报表反而更适合企业发展需要。尤其是国内企业报表数据和选项,要比国外复杂的多,再加上国内企业并不希望花高价买不实用的报表软件,因此对国内的报表开发工具往往更青睐。

管理驾驶舱指南,业务指标,数据分析报表需要展现大量的数据和文字,提高信息传递的效率

报表产品更多介绍:www.finereport.com

免费试用FineReport


本月阅读量最高的10篇文章

售前咨询

服务热线

400-811-8890转1

售后咨询

在线QQ

800049425

服务热线

400-811-8890转2

投诉建议

总裁办24H投诉

173-127-81526